Before adding the main ingredient, lentils, potato, carrot, aubergine and spinach are cooked with the spices to create a hearty masala. A traditional, hearty recipe from the Parsi community. It would usually be served on a Sunday when there would be time for the slow cooking of the lentils and vegetables. The Dhansak combines meat with vegetables and lentils, as indicated by the name - Dhan means grains and Sak means vegetables. As a bonus, these are all cooked together in one pan, which means less washing up! Traditionally, a Dhansak would be served with fried meatballs (koftas) and rice browned with caramelised sugar.
